Workingman's Friend ★ 4.5

haughville

Why locals love it: A 1918 Macedonian-immigrant lunch counter in Haughville, off the West Side tourist map but still grinding out the city's defining smash burger.

Tip: Cash only. Don't ask for ketchup, ask for mustard. Closed Sundays.

Goose the Market ★ 4.6

old-northside

Why locals love it: A full-service butcher and specialty grocer on North Delaware in Indianapolis with a hidden cellar bar pouring wine, beer and pulled-pork sandwiches.

Tip: The cellar bar opens Thursday to Saturday evenings. Reserved bench seats only.
